The different types of PGT

PGT covers several distinct types of testing, each answering a different question. PGT-A (aneuploidy) screens embryos for the correct number of chromosomes. PGT-M (monogenic) tests for a specific, known genetic condition running in the family. PGT-SR (structural rearrangements) checks for chromosomal structural issues, relevant when one or both partners carry a known rearrangement. Which type, if any, is relevant depends entirely on individual history.

Who might consider PGT

PGT is often discussed for couples with a history of recurrent pregnancy loss, a known genetic condition in the family, advanced maternal age, or previous unsuccessful IVF cycles — though it isn't automatically recommended for every IVF cycle, and whether it's relevant depends on individual circumstances.

What the process involves

PGT involves a small biopsy of cells from the embryo at the blastocyst stage, which are then sent for genetic analysis while the embryo is frozen. Results guide which embryo, if any, is selected for transfer in a subsequent cycle.
